Under the laws, the party suffering the consequences of someone else’s recklessness can take legal action against them to recover their loss. However, in hit and run occasions, this process can sound a bit more complex as to whom the case will be filed is unknown. To overcome injustice, in Australia, victims can claim motor accident compensation through Nominal Defendant. Nominal defendant fund is a statutory body whose sole purpose is to act as the defendant during the court proceedings to compensate for the loss of the party in need. While the unidentified runaway driver will be judged with a crime, the victim can compensate for their loss just as in standard motor accident claim.

What to do after a motor vehicle accident

Normally in a motor vehicle accident, both parties should pull over and exchange their information. This includes the personal information, contact details, license number of the other vehicle, insurance contact details and witness statements, if any. Videos and pictures taken at the scene can also be needed to prove the fault. These pictures should be taken from a perspective that demonstrates the improper lane change, the interior of the vehicle showing the airbags were deployed – as airbags deploy at impacts on certain speeds-, the damage on both vehicles. The accident then has to be reported to the police and the emergency services if needed. The date, details and the injuries should be reported.

However, in hit and run accident, any evidence such as the pictures, witness statements and contact details of the witnesses is mandatory to obtain. Once the police are notified, you can call your lawyer and the insurer to seek assistance and organise the further steps. The police report is crucially important as the unidentified driver will be charged with serious offences. The consequences of running away after a hit and run accident can lead to cancellation of driver license, fines and imprisonment.

After motor vehicle accidents, both parties regardless of fault can request early treatment access by notifying the relevant insurer. Please note, this option can be benefitted prior to making a claim.

Hit and run compensation

The victims can proceed the claim through Nominal Defendant just as in a normal accidental motor vehicle collision. The entitlements of the victim and the compensation won’t be less than a normal claim. In NSW, the extent of motor accident compensation includes income replacements due to being off work based on a proportion of pre-accident income and medical assistance payments. However, for more serious injuries, the victim can claim for lump sum payment. A lump sum payment can be awarded to those suffering permanent loss of earning capacity and severe injuries due to the accident.

The lump sum compensation to be awarded to the victim can be modified by the contributory negligence factor. This is defined as the victim’s contribution to the accident which led to severe injuries. Driving slightly above speed limits, lack of taking personal care such as not fastening the seatbelt, and ignoring the following distance in rear end collisions are some examples that can be given to contributory negligence.
